2024-25 Women's Soccer Spring Roster
Jersey Number 10
Elle Britt
- Position:
- Midfielder
- Height:
- 5-4
- Class:
- Sophomore
- Hometown:
- Cincinnati, Ohio
- High School/Club:
- St. Ursula Academy / Cincinnati United Premier
2024 (Sophomore)
CSC Academic All-District
Fall Academic All-Big Ten Honoree
Played in all 17 matches and earned 10 starts … recorded 39 shots with a .410 shots on goal percentage … tallied one shot and saw 42 minutes on the pitch in the 1-0 win against Tennessee (8/15) … took two shots in the win at Ball State (8/20) … played 40 minutes and saw two shots in the win over Wright State (8/29) … led the Hoosiers with two goals in a 5-0 win over Evansville (9/5) … assisted on one of the Hoosiers nine goals in the 9-0 win over Lawerence (9/8) … had a season high seven shots against the Oregon Ducks (9/26) and found the back of the net for her third goal of the season in the 3-1 win … played a season high 77 minutes against Illinois and totaled five shots (10/17) … wrapped the season with seven points, 39 shots and a .410 shots on goal percentage.
2023 (Freshman)
Top Drawer Soccer No. 63 Freshman Top 100
Played in 20 games with six starts in her first season in Bloomington … totaled 42 shots with 13 shots on goal … netted her first goal as a Hoosier in the win over Louisville (9/7) … earned her first assist in the 6-0 victory against Hanover (9/10) … added another point with an assist against Ohio State (9/28) … recorded a season-high seven shots against Saint Louis (11/10) in the NCAA Tournament.
Prep/Personal
Member of the Cincinnati United Premier Girls Academy club team … selected to the Girls Academy Mid-America National Talent ID and was a semi-finalist in the Girls Academy National Showcase in 2021 … a member of the US National Futsal Team and was a finalist in 2019 ... selected to the US Soccer Federation National Training Center … daughter of Indiana athletes Kent and Kelly Britt … father was a member of the football team from 1990-1993 … mother played soccer for the Hoosiers from 1990-1992.
